Is obesity contagious?



As surprising as it may seem, obesity is contagious. Relatives and friends of an obese person 40-171% risk of becoming too. Imitation lifestyle does not seem concerned. This phenomenon can be explained by a more gradual drift bodily standards.


Obesity, exponentially illness

Too rich diet, physical inactivity and genetic factors explain the strong growth of obesity. In the United States, obesity has doubled in fifteen years and today nearly 66% of Americans are overweight. In France too the situation is dramatic with 5 million people affected by obesity and 14 million overweight. In USA 15-24, obesity has nearly doubled in less than ten years. In addition to the psychological, social and professional repercussions, excess weight is dangerous for health. Cardiovascular disease, osteoarthritis, respiratory disease, hypertension, type 2 diabetes and cancer risk are related to being overweight.

A new risk factor for obesity

The idea of a contamination by degrees could explain the exponential growth of overweight and obesity. This demonstration was made from data collected from 12,000 people followed between 1971 and 2003, and 37,000 of their friends, relatives and neighbors. For each subject, the body mass index was known (weight in kilograms divided twice by height in meters) and its possible evolution. On thus finds that the friends of an obese person has a risk of becoming too increasing the percentage is 70% in the case of a friend of the same sex, and 171% if it is the best. As for the spouse, risk increases by 37%. Finally, in this study, the risk to siblings rises by 40%. The problem is not just genetics. We also note that geographical distance does not change the data. Moreover, the increased risk was not observed among neighbors, unless they have become good friends!

Overweight: the drift of bodily norms

The phenomenon observed here can not be explained by an identical diet with friends or more widely by adopting a similar lifestyle, but rather by a drift of standards: if my relatives are fat, then "I may let go too "??
